These agents, called allergens, can be something we ingest or come into contact with in our surrounding envionment<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>The immune system helps our body fight off germs such as virus and bacteria. However, sometimes, for reasons still unclear, the immune system may misinterpret certain harmless agent (allergens) as something foreign and dangerous. They usually come on very quickly after you have been exposed to something you are severely allergic to. You may have swelling, itching or a rash. Some people may have trouble breathing and a tight feeling in their chest. Other people may have stomach cramps, nausea or diarrhoea, feel dizzy and even become unconscious. Anaphylaxis is potentially life threatening and requires urgent medical treatment.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Call 999 if you or your child<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>\u00b7 Suddenly develops swollen lips, mouth, tongue or throat.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>\u00b7 Your throat feels swollen or struggles with swallowing.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>\u00b7 Your breathing becomes very rapid or you struggle to catch your breath.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>\u00b7 Your skin, lip or tongue becomes pale, blue or grey.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>\u00b7 You suddenly feels dizzy, faint or very confused.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>\u00b7 Your child goes limp, floppy or not responding to you like they normally would.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>Who is at risk of developing Allergic Disorders?<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Studies shows that allergies have a strong hereditary link. Diagnosis begins with a careful evaluation of the patient\u2019s clinical history and a physical examination. Specific allergy tests may be performed to identify specific allergens.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Tests that may be helpful for diagnosis include: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>\u00b7 Skin-prick test<\/strong>&#8211; small amount of allergen is injected into the skin to see if it forms a wheel.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>The selection of allergens tested will depend on your age and clinical history<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Results are usually available within 20 minutes<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>\u00b7 Patch test<\/strong>&#8211; allergens are applied to the skin for a period (usually you go home with a big plaster over your back and returns to clinic a few days after) to see if it develops a skin reaction\/redness or wheel. This type of testing is usually done for suspected skin allergies. Results are usually available within a few days.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>\u00b7 IgE blood test<\/strong> eg. IgE ALEX allergy test- this test involves collecting a small amount of blood to check for antibodies to allergens as well as components making up the allergen. This helps to determine the severity of the allergic reaction one may have. The blood will be sent to a medical laboratory and the results are usually available within 1-2 weeks.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Please note that all tests should always be discussed with a medical professional who knows your clinical symptoms and medical history.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>Food Intolerance vs food allergens<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Many people use the term food intolerance interchangeably with food allergy. However, the two conditions are very different. Food intolerances are due to the digestive system finding it difficult to break down certain foods causing symptoms of bloating, tummy cramps and\/or diarrhoea. An example of this is lactose, a sugar found in milk.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>If you are unsure if you have a food intolerance or food allergy you should book an appointment with a GP to discuss your symptoms.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>Treatment<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>The best way to manage an allergy is to eliminate the culprit from your environment. Medication such as antihistamines and steroids are also useful to manage established allergic reactions.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>However sometimes allergens are very difficult to completely eradicate and symptomatically hard to control. Over the past decade immunologists have also developed ways to remove the root cause of an allergy- a therapy called Allergy immunisation or allergy desensitisation.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Small particles of the allergen (allergy shots) are administered to trigger a small but reactive immune response. The idea is that your immune system will recognise it and build up an immune tolerance. With repeated treatments the immune response will gradually diminish and so will the clinical symptoms.<\/p>\n","protected":false},"featured_media":9181,"parent":0,"menu_order":0,"template":"","meta":{"_acf_changed":false,"site-sidebar-layout":"default","site-content-layout":"default","ast-global-header-display":"","ast-banner-title-visibility":"","ast-main-header-display":"","ast-hfb-above-header-display":"","ast-hfb-below-header-display":"","ast-hfb-mobile-header-display":"","site-post-title":"","ast-breadcrumbs-content":"","ast-featured-img":"","footer-sml-layout":"","theme-transparent-header-meta":"","adv-header-id-meta":"","stick-header-meta":"","header-above-stick-meta":"","header-main-stick-meta":"","header-below-stick-meta":""},"blog_category":[69],"class_list":["post-9162","blog","type-blog","status-publish","has-post-thumbnail","hentry","blog_category-allergy"],"acf":[],"yoast_head":"<!-- This site is optimized with the Yoast SEO Premium plugin v26.7 (Yoast SEO v27.4) - https:\/\/yoast.com\/product\/yoast-seo-premium-wordpress\/ -->\n<title>Allergy - Central Health Medical Practice<\/title>\n<meta name=\"description\" content=\"Allergy is an increasingly common condition where one\u2019s immune system is oversensitive to certain agents.
